OBJECTIVES
Morcellation is an integral part of laparoscopic procedures related to uterine fibroids, which consist of the mechanical fragmentation of the tumor and its extraction outside the abdominal cavity. To avoid the risk of tissue dissemination, special extraction systems have been developed, which allow morcellation of the specimen under visual control and its removal without contact with the abdominal organs. The aim of the paper is to compare the two systems for laparoscopic morcellation.
MATERIAL AND METHODS
The study included 33 premenopausal women with symptomatic leiomyomas or adenomyosis, who were qualified for laparoscopic surgery with contained power morcellation. Patients were allocated alternately to a different tissue extraction system's group. According to the study protocol, selected operative parameters were prospectively recorded. Finally, an assessment of bag use was performed. The data was statistically analyzed.
RESULTS
There were significant differences between the two tested systems in terms of introducing and positioning the bag, its removal from the peritoneal cavity, as well as optic trocar insertion and establishing the pseudo-peritoneum.
CONCLUSIONS
Despite the minor design differences and some ergonomic aspects, both presented systems proved to be safe and feasible tools for laparoscopic contained morcellation. This technique both reduces the risk of tissue dissemination and preserves the advantages of minimal invasiveness.

BACKGROUND
Lymphatic vascular malformations are rare findings in canine patients with six reports available in veterinary literature. Retroperitoneal cystic lymphatic malformations have not been described previously in canine patients and neither has the use of immunohistochemistry to determine their origin, i.e. vascular versus lymphatic.
CASE PRESENTATION
An 8-year-old neutered female Cocker spaniel was referred for pollakiuria, dysuria and a painful abdomen. Computed tomography scanning of the abdomen showed a fluid filled structure adjacent to the urinary bladder. During surgical exploration, a thin walled cystic structure with sero-haemorrhagic fluid was found, extending from the retroperitoneal space into the abdomen. The mass was excised and submitted for histopathology, revealing a cystic mass lined by a fibrovascular capsule within the retroperitoneal/mesenteric adipose tissue. The inner surface of the cyst was lined by a single layer of bland, flattened spindle cells. Intramural blood vessels were well differentiated, with perivascular haemorrhage. On recurrence 11 months later, the mass was excised for the second time and a PleuralPort (Norfolk Animal products) was placed. Fifteen months after initial presentation, progression occurred with haemorrhagic fluid in the cystic space, pleural- and abdominal cavities and the owners opted for euthanasia. Histopathology and positive immunohistochemistry for lymphatic markers lymphatic vessel endothelial hyaluronic acid receptor-1 (LYVE-1) and prospero homeobox protein-1 (PROX-1) confirmed a lymphatic vascular origin of the cystic structure.
CONCLUSIONS
To our experience, a definitive diagnosis of retroperitoneal cystic malformation of lymphatic origin could be done only by combining the clinical presentation, advanced imaging, histopathology and LYVE-1 and PROX-1 immunohistochemistry. This is the first report of a vascular malformation in a dog where immunohistochemistry was used to make a final diagnosis. A lymphatic malformation, even if rare, should be added on the list of the differential diagnosis in a patient with a retroperitoneal cystic structure containing serohaemorrhagic fluid. Results of this case report can aid in diagnosis of future cases, however, further studies on therapy and management are needed to provide additional information about optimal treatment of these patients.

RATIONALE
Follicular dendritic cell sarcoma (FDCS) is a rare mesenchymal tumor that typically develops in lymph nodes; it is clinically uncommon and has only occasionally been documented in cases of soft tissue, liver and spleen, and retroperitoneum; it is also extremely uncommon to develop in the stomach.
PATIENT CONCERNS
A 64-year-old woman who discovered a lump in her left upper abdomen 6 months prior and was taken to the hospital due to excruciating abdominal pain.
DIAGNOSIS
An abdominal computed tomography scan showed a soft tissue mass around the cardia. The immunohistochemical and postoperative histopathology results were compatible with FDCS.
INTERVENTIONS
The patient underwent "radical total gastrectomy and esophagojejunostomy" (Roux-Y anastomosis).
OUTCOMES
The patient recovered well 2 months after surgery.
LESSONS
We report a case of FDCS occurring in the stomach and abdominal cavity, which was unique in terms of clinical location, clinical presentation, and imaging signs. This case report aims to enhance clinicians' understanding and diagnosis of FDCS in the stomach and abdominal cavity and reduce the rate of clinical misdiagnosis.

Early recognition of elevated intraabdominal pressure (IAP) in critically ill patients is essential, since it can result in abdominal compartment syndrome, which is a life-threatening condition. The measurement of intravesical pressure is currently considered the gold standard for IAP assessment. Alternative methods have been proposed, where IAP assessment is based on measuring abdominal wall tension, which reflects the pressure in the abdominal cavity. The aim of this study was to evaluate the feasibility of using patch-like transcutaneous sensors to estimate changes in IAP, which could facilitate the monitoring of IAP in clinical practice. This study was performed with 30 patients during early postoperative care. All patients still had an indwelling urinary catheter postoperatively. Four wearable sensors were attached to the outer surface of the abdominal region to detect the changes in abdominal wall tension. Additionally, surface EMG was used to monitor the activity of the abdominal muscles. The thickness of the subcutaneous tissue was measured with ultrasound. Patients performed 4 cycles of the Valsalva manoeuvre, with a resting period in between (the minimal resting period was 30 s, with a prolongation as necessary to ensure that the fluid level in the measuring system had equilibrated). The IAP was estimated with intravesical pressure measurements during all resting periods and all Valsalva manoeuvres, while the sensors continuously measured changes in abdominal wall tension. The association between the subcutaneous thickness and tension changes on the surface and the intraabdominal pressure was statistically significant, but a large part of the variability was explained by individual patient factors. As a consequence, the predictions of IAP using transcutaneous sensors were not biased, but they were quite variable. The specificity of detecting intraabdominal pressure of 20 mmHg and above is 88%, with an NPV of 96%, while its sensitivity and PPV are currently far lower. There are inherent limitations of the chosen preliminary study design that directly caused the low sensitivity of our method as well as the poor agreement with the gold standard method; in spite of that, we have shown that these sensors have the potential to be used to monitor intraabdominal pressure. We are planning a study that would more closely resemble the intended clinical use and expect it to show more consistent results with a far smaller error.

Comparative Study
BACKGROUND
Some patients complain that eating lettuce, gives them gas and abdominal distention. Our aim was to determine to what extent the patients' assertion is sustained by evidence.
METHODS
An in vitro study measured the amount of gas produced during the process of fermentation by a preparation of human colonic microbiota (n = 3) of predigested lettuce, as compared to beans, a high gas-releasing substrate, to meat, a low gas-releasing substrate, and to a nutrient-free negative control. A clinical study in patients complaining of abdominal distention after eating lettuce (n = 12) measured the amount of intestinal gas and the morphometric configuration of the abdominal cavity in abdominal CT scans during an episode of lettuce-induced distension as compared to basal conditions.
KEY RESULTS
Gas production by microbiota fermentation of lettuce in vitro was similar to that of meat (P = .44), lower than that of beans (by 78 ± 15%; P < .001) and higher than with the nutrient-free control (by 25 ± 19%; P = .05). Patients complaining of abdominal distension after eating lettuce exhibited an increase in girth (35 ± 3 mm larger than basal; P < .001) without significant increase in colonic gas content (39 ± 4 mL increase; P = .071); abdominal distension was related to a descent of the diaphragm (by 7 ± 3 mm; P = .027) with redistribution of normal abdominal contents.
CONCLUSION AND INFERENCES
Lettuce is a low gas-releasing substrate for microbiota fermentation and lettuce-induced abdominal distension is produced by an uncoordinated activity of the abdominal walls. Correction of the somatic response might be more effective than the current dietary restriction strategy.

BACKGROUND
The incidence of abdominal wall hematomas increased after the introduction of anticoagulant and antiplatelet drugs in clinical practice. These patients are usually old, and they have more than one comorbidity. Most spontaneous hematomas tend to limit itself and conservative treatment with close follow up is usually enough, but surgery is an option that should be decided critically. Unnecessary surgical interventions could worsen the situation. The present study aims to analyze the results of patients under anticoagulant/antiplatelet treatment and with spontaneous abdominal wall hematomas from surgeons' perspective.
METHODS
This is a retrospective study that the medical records of 43 patients who were under anticoagulant/antiplatelet therapy and consulted our general surgery clinic because of the spontaneous abdomen and abdominal wall hematoma between January-2016 and September-2018 were reviewed.
RESULTS
The findings showed that most of the cases were presented with abdominal pain. Thirty of these patients were female (69.7%). The mean age was 69.32 years. More than half of the patients (58.1%) were referred from the emergency department. All of the cases were under anticoagulant and antiplatelet treatment for several reasons. With presenting signs and symptoms and after evaluation of laboratory tests, computed tomography was performed to 30 patients (69.7%) as an initial test. USG and MRI were the other methods used. The most common diagnosis was rectus sheath hematoma (n=16; 37.2%) and followed by intestinal and colon wall, lumbar, psoas, pelvic and retroperitoneal hematoma in decreasing order. Among 43 patients, 39 patients (90.6%) followed with conservative treatment and two patients were treated with transcatheter arterial embolization. Two patients (4.6%) were died on day 1 and 11 after diagnosis. No surgery needed for all patients.
CONCLUSION
Early recognition, hospitalization of risky patients, close follow-up of hemodynamic parameters, patients' response to conservative treatment and minimal invasive methods are key points. Conservative care is the choice of treatment, but surgery must always keep in mind in hemodynamic unstable patients.

Primary segmental omental torsion (PSOT) is a very rare cause of acute abdominal pain, and it may often imitate the clinical picture of acute appendicitis. In instances of acute abdominal pain without anorexia, nausea, and vomiting, omental torsion should be included in the differential diagnosis. Any misdiagnosis may lead to major complications such as intraabdominal abscesses and adhesions. A 63-year-old overweight man with a body mass index (BMI) of 41 Kg/m presented to the emergency department on a remote island with acute abdominal pain. His medical history included type 2 diabetes mellitus managed with insulin, essential hypertension, osteoarthritis, and no previous abdominal operations. He reported a sharp pain originating in the epigastrium and the right hypochondrium that started five days prior. Physical examination revealed rebound tenderness and guarding across the abdomen with a positive McBurney sign. However, the patient did not report vomiting and was not nauseous. Vital signs were as follows: blood pressure 116/56 mmHg, heart rate 98 beats/min, respiratory rate 19 breaths/min, and a temperature of 38.2 C. Laboratory results showed a white blood cell count of 10.6, neutrophils of 8.11, C-reactive protein (CRP) 74 mg/l, haemoglobin11.6 g/dl, and hematocrit 36.9%. Due to the absence of a radiographer at the hospital during that period, no imaging investigations were conducted. Diagnostic laparoscopy demonstrated diffused hemoperitoneum and necrotic mass at the site of the hepatic flexure. Initially suspected to be an advanced colon cancer, the decision was made to proceed with open surgery. The necrotic segment of the omentum was found at the right superior point of attachment of the omentum to the hepatic flexure. Consequently, the necrotic segment of the omentum was resected. A thorough investigation of the abdominal cavity did not detect any other abnormalities or pathologies. The patient recovered uneventfully and was transferred to the surgical ward. Torsion of the omentum is a very rare cause of acute abdominal pain. This case highlights the necessity of considering PSOT in the differential diagnosis of acute abdominal pain, especially in cases where symptoms are suggestive of appendicitis but diagnostic findings are negative.
